Pathologic significance of SET/I2PP2A-mediated PP2A and non-PP2A pathways in polycystic ovary syndrome (PCOS)

文摘
SET is involved in DNA replication, histone modification, nucleosome assembly, and transcriptional control. SET is overexpressed in ovaries of PCOS patients, modulates P450c17, and contributes to hyperandrogenism. SET may bind to human P450c17 promoter and regulate P450c17 expression in human theca cells. SET could be a therapeutic target, and anti-SET drugs such as ceramide could be useful for treating PCOS.
